The East coast of the United States is densely populated for sure, but it is also densely populated with over 400 years of history. Each little town has a story and each little town, has a bed and breakfast!

To find a great bed and breakfast on the East Coast, one doesn't really have to look very far. It all depends upon one's level of interest; If You would like to visit the Battle Fields of Gettysburg in Pennsylvania, then the Battlefield bed and breakfast is awaiting your reservation!

The Gettysburg bed and breakfast, sits proudly upon thirty acres of battle field. It offers eight rooms, Friday night ghost stories, winter murder mysteries and, you can even try on some civil war uniforms and fire off a couple of black powder muskets, if you wish. Best of all, a full, hot breakfast is served here!

If you'd like to venture across the Mason Dixon Line and stay in Confederate territory, then The Jackson Rose bed and breakfast in Harpers Ferry, West Virginia, is looking for your phone call! Listed on the National Register of Historic Places, it once belonged to the Lee family and was also, Thomas (Stonewall) Jackson's temporary head quarters, during the civil war!

The Jackson Rose bed and breakfast offers queen size beds, a boat load of history and a full hot breakfast, consisting of down to earth, homemade, home grown and locally made products! Very well worth it!

Tired of the civil war? Then head on east to Annapolis, Maryland! Annapolis has a lot of significant history! It is also home to the famous Naval Academy! The two combined, makes this little historic, water front town a tinder box of activity.

The Gatehouse of Annapolis bed and breakfast is extremely well situated within the heart of Colonial Annapolis. It's Georgian architecture and a tasteful mixture of English and American furnishings, certainly lends itself to an era, past and present!

At The Gatehouse; Spacious rooms with four poster beds, up to date technology, private bathrooms and a very hearty, top of the line breakfast, will definitely elevate your comfort level and satisfy you taste buds!

Both the Eastern Shores of Maryland and Virginia, offer a truly romantic experience for the bed and breakfast connoisseur; Here you can while away your time exploring the little fishing and crabbing communities, without the intervention of time! Freshly caught seafood, fresh air and refreshing seascapes, will all contribute to a relaxing day, or even a weekend, on the Eastern Shore!
